在Javascript中,可以使用数学计算来确定从点B到点A的方位。这可以通过计算两个点之间的角度来实现。以下是一个基本的示例代码:
// 定义点A和点B的坐标
var pointA = { x: 1, y: 2 };
var pointB = { x: 3, y: 4 };
// 计算从点B到点A的方位角度
var deltaX = pointA.x - pointB.x;
var deltaY = pointA.y - pointB.y;
var angleInRadians = Math.atan2(deltaY, deltaX);
var angleInDegrees = angleInRadians * 180 / Math.PI;
// 打印结果
console.log("从点B到点A的方位角度为:" + angleInDegrees + "度");
这段代码使用了Math.atan2函数来计算从点B到点A的方位角度。它接受两个参数,即点A和点B的坐标差值。然后,通过将弧度转换为角度,得到最终的方位角度。
在实际应用中,这种计算可以用于许多场景,例如导航应用程序中的航向计算、游戏中的角色朝向控制等。
腾讯云提供了一系列与地图相关的产品和服务,其中包括地图开放平台、位置服务、地理围栏等。您可以访问腾讯云官方网站了解更多详细信息和产品介绍:
请注意,以上链接仅供参考,具体产品和服务选择应根据实际需求进行评估和决策。
领取专属 10元无门槛券
手把手带您无忧上云